Summary

Valle Inca is a single-origin coffee from the Cusco region of Peru, produced by members of the CAC Valle Inca cooperative in the Calca area of the Sacred Valley, led by producer Señor Jose Prudencio. The coffee is grown at 1,600–2,000 meters elevation and consists of Bourbon, Typica, and Caturra varieties. It undergoes washed processing, with drying done on raised beds in solar dryers. The roast level is light, with tasting notes of golden raisin, nougat, and creamy.

The roaster

Counter Culture
Counter Culture

Counter Culture is one of American specialty coffee's most influential names — based in Durham, North Carolina since 1995 and a byword for 'seed to cup' sourcing. They were sustainability and transparency nerds before it was cool, publishing annual transparency reports and holding B Corp certification, with training centres around the country shaping a generation of baristas. The range runs from year-round blends to rotating single origins across every roast level, with subscriptions and a wholesale backbone. Less about flashy cafés, more about doing the whole supply chain right. A benchmark pick if you want trustworthy, well-sourced specialty coffee with real depth.
